Gameplay Logic and Player Feel
You move through corridors, listening for echoes and managing resources. Choices about pathing and sound carry risk, so every step could reveal threat or safety. Studies indicate subtle audio cues raise heart rates more than visuals alone.
Takeaway: simple rules, persistent tension, and room for improvisation.

FAQ
Q: Is this game suitable for younger players?
Recommended for teen+ audiences due to suspense, with adjustable settings for sensitivity.
Q: How long does a typical run last?
Most attempts last 10 to 20 minutes, depending on route choices and caution level.
